Slow Food Katy Trail Menu for $5 Challenge

Slow Food Katy Trail and Centro Latino, Columbia, Missouri are co-sponsoring a meal in a local cafe for the $5 Challenge on Sunday, Sept. 18. Volunteers from both organizations will be cooking and serving.

The cost of the meal comes out to about $4 per person.

(Cost for items is based upon farmers-market and retail-store prices). If you grow your own produce, you can save even more!

MENU

Hot pasta tossed with a variety of locally grown tomatoes, fresh basil, garlic and olive oil

 

Mixed salad of local greens, apples and toasted pecans

 

Fresh locally baked bread

 

Seasonal fruit dessert
